When the coil is disconnected, the energy stored in the coil''s inductance needs to be released, which can create an arc across the switch contacts. Wiring a diode (Figure 3 labeled D) across the coil is one way to safely dissipate this energy. Ensure the positive side of the diode is connected to the positive side of the coil voltage.

3. GCB failure protection combined with voltage criterions3.1. GCB failure protection based on voltage phasor difference. For the generator equipped with PTs on both sides of the GCB, according to the open-phase theory, when three-phase rejection, the two sides are directly connected and the voltage phasor difference between the two sides is close to zero.

At present, the most common heating method is to install heating coils inside oil storage tanks. However, the energy consumption produced by this heating method can account for more than 85% of the total energy consumption of petroleum reserve tank farm. With the increase of reserve volume, energy consumption will increase sharply as well.
